158. Primula hoi W. P. Fang, J. Sichuan Univ., Nat. Sci. Ed.  1956(1): 100.  1956; as "hoii". 
单伞长柄报春 dan san chang bing bao chun 
 
 
 
 
 
Herbs perennial, without basal bud scales and overlapping petioles. Leaves forming a rosette; petiole narrowly winged, nearly as long as leaf blade; leaf blade elliptic to oblong-elliptic, 5--10 X 2.5--4.5 cm, submembranous when dry, abaxially white farinose when young, becoming efarinose, base short attenuate, margin regularly denticulate, apex obtuse to acute. Scapes 14--28 cm, scarcely farinose toward apex; umbels 2--8-flowered; bracts linear-lanceolate, 4--7 mm. Pedicel 0.5--2(--3) cm, sparsely glandular, white farinose toward apex. Flowers heterostylous. Calyx tubular-campanulate, 7--10(--12) mm, glandular outside, densely white farinose inside, parted slightly below middle; lobes oblong-lanceolate, apex acute. Corolla pale bluish purple; tube 1.1--1.4 cm; limb ca. 2 cm wide; lobes broadly obovate, 8--9 X ca. 7 mm, margin entire. Pin flowers: stamens ca. 4 mm above base of corolla tube; style slightly exserted. Thrum flowers: stamens toward apex of corolla tube; style slightly shorter than calyx. Capsule unknown. Fl. Jun. 
 
 
 
* Grassy mountain slopes, woodland margins. W Sichuan (Li Xian).
